Roofing inspection services involve a thorough evaluation of a property's roof to identify potential issues and assess its overall condition. These inspections typically include examining the roof’s surface for signs of damage, such as missing or damaged shingles, cracks, or wear patterns. Inspectors also evaluate the underlying structure, flashing, gutters, and drainage systems to ensure everything functions properly. The goal is to detect problems early before they develop into more significant, costly repairs, helping property owners maintain the integrity and safety of their roofs.
This service helps address a variety of common roofing problems, including leaks, water intrusion, and structural deterioration. Identifying issues like damaged flashing, weakened shingles, or clogged gutters can prevent water damage to the interior of the property. Regular inspections also assist in spotting areas vulnerable to future damage, such as areas affected by storm debris or wind uplift. By catching these problems early, property owners can schedule timely repairs, potentially extending the lifespan of their roofs and avoiding more extensive structural repairs down the line.

Inspection Costs - Roofing inspection services typically range from $150 to $400,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. For example, a standard home inspection in Sharon, CT, might cost around $200. Prices vary based on the extent of the inspection required.
Service Fees - The fee for a professional roofing inspection usually falls between $100 and $300. Larger or more detailed inspections, such as for commercial roofs, may cost more, often exceeding $400. Local service providers can provide specific estimates based on property details.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may apply for comprehensive assessments, including detailed reports or minor repairs,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all price. These charges depend on the scope of inspection and the service provider’s policies.
Cost Factors - Factors influencing the inspection cost include roof size, pitch, accessibility, and the inspection's depth. For example, a small residential roof may cost less than a large, multi-story commercial roof, with prices varying accordingly. Contact local pros for tailored est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a roofing inspection service? A roofing inspection service involves a professional evaluating the condition of a roof to identify potential issues, damage, or areas needing maintenance.
Why should I schedule a roofing inspection? Regular inspections can help detect problems early, prevent costly repairs, and extend the lifespan of a roof.
How often should a ro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a roof inspected at least once a year or after severe weather events to ensure its integrity.
What do roofing inspections typically include? Inspections usually cover checking for missing or damaged shingles, leaks, wear, and other signs of deterioration.
